So, what exactly is asset management software? It’s a tool that helps businesses track, manage, and optimize their physical assets. Whether it’s maintaining a record of all assets within the company, scheduling routine maintenance, or even predicting potential issues before they happen, asset management software plays a pivotal role.

Importance of Asset Management in Electrical Transmission and Distribution Systems

In the context of electrical transmission and distribution systems, asset management software becomes even more critical. The sheer complexity and the vital nature of these systems call for efficient management to ensure smooth operations and minimal downtime. Asset Management Software (AMS) is a digital solution that helps organizations track, manage, and optimize their assets, physical or otherwise. This software typically offers a suite of features including asset tracking, predictive maintenance, asset lifecycle management, inventory management, and more.

Key Functionalities and Benefits

AMS provides a centralized system to store and access all information about an organization’s assets. This includes the asset’s location, its current status, its usage history, and more. Predictive maintenance features allow for proactive problem-solving, decreasing the likelihood of asset failure and the associated costs. Other benefits include improved regulatory compliance, cost savings, and enhanced decision-making capabilities. In the electrical transmission and distribution sector, AMS is pivotal for managing complex, high-value assets such as transformers, substations, circuit breakers, and more. It helps operators monitor the condition of these assets in real-time, predict potential issues, and make informed decisions, all while saving costs and improving reliability.

The real-time monitoring applications of SmartSub are vast:

  • Partial discharge monitoring: SmartSub can monitor partial discharge in transformers, GIS, bushings, CTs, and cables, helping prevent catastrophic failures.
  • Temperature, pressure, flow, and liquid levels monitoring: SmartSub can monitor these parameters in oil-filled transformers, allowing you to detect issues like overheating or oil leaks.
  • Moisture levels, dissolved gas analysis, cooling performance, etc.: These features help you maintain optimal operating conditions for your transformers, extending their life and improving their performance.
  • Condition monitoring of various components: From breakers to batteries to MV panels, SmartSub can monitor the condition of a wide range of substation components, helping you prevent failures and improve reliability.
